Don't look now, but the City of Manila has opened Manila Koreatown which will become the center of Korean activities related to entertainment and culture.


"The Manila Koreatown is meant to showcase Korean culture right in the nation's capital. This will also strengthen our relationship with Korea. And I am pretty sure that this project will be supported by both the Filipino and Korean communities. Thank you to the Manila City Council and to our Mayor Isko Moreno who approved this ordinance," said 2nd District Manila Councilor Uno Lim and the Principal Author of Manila Koreatown. It was signed in February 2021.

Manila Councilor Numero 'Uno' Lim (2nd District)


Located in Malate, Manila Koreatown will be the first and official sanctioned Korean community with activities lined-up such as the Korean food and drinks festival. Korean artists and celebrities will also grace the place soon.

Recently, Manila Koreatown hosted a community pantry sponsored by the Korean community. Another community pantry will take place at Remedios Circle on July 10.


Other activities lined-up at Manila Koreatown include Danoje Festival, an intangible cultural heritage of humanity by UNESCO; a sculpture design competition; and Mr. and Miss Manila Koreatown pageant. The project is done in partnership with the South Korean Embassy.
